Study Summary
This is a phase 1 study investigating the re-purposing of chlorpromazine, combined with temozolomide and radiation in the treatment of newly diagnosed glioblastoma multiforme.
Primary Outcome
The incidence of treatment-emergent adverse events will be summarized by system organ class and/or preferred term, type of adverse event, and severity (based on NCI CTCAE v5.0 grades)
Interventions
- RADIATION Radiation Therapy
- DRUG Temozolomide
- DRUG Chlorpromazine
